You should get into the habit of checking this file for changes each time you update your ports collection, before attempting any port upgrades. +20151019: + AFFECTS: users of www/varnish4 + AUTHOR: feld@FreeBSD.org + + Varnish has been updated to 4.1.0. As part of the update an effort has + been made to increase the security of the varnish daemons by utilizing + separate UIDs. Users who upgrade will likely run into a permissions + issue as a result. The simplest solution is to delete files varnish + will recreate with the correct permissions and to adjust permissions + of existing log files. + + The following changes will allow you to start varnishd, varnishlog, + and varnishncsa successfully: + + # rm -r /usr/local/varnish/$(hostname) + # rm /var/run/varnishlog.pid + # rm /var/run/varnishncsa.pid + # chown varnishlog /var/log/varnish.log + # chown varnishlog /var/log/varnishncsa.log + 20151015: AFFECTS: users of devel/subversion, its bindings and www/mod_dav_svn AUTHOR: lev@FreeBSD.org
